#4. Locate the Underscore Key – How To Underscore In Android Messages
On most Android keyboards, the underscore (_) key is usually available on the symbols or punctuation keyboard layout. It is often found by pressing the “123” or “#+=” key to access the secondary keyboard.

Method 2: Using the Google Keyboard – How To Underscore In Android Messages
If you are using the Google Keyboard (Gboard), follow these steps:
- Open the Messaging App and Compose a New Message as mentioned in Method 1.
- Access the Keyboard and Long-press on the Hyphen Key: When the keyboard appears, long-press on the hyphen (-) key until a small pop-up menu appears with various punctuation options.
- Select the Underscore: In the pop-up menu, slide your finger over to the underscore (_) symbol and release your finger to select it. The underscore will be inserted into your message.
- Type Your Message: Continue typing your message, and the underscore will be retained to underline the desired text.
